How much do Visas lawyers cost in Norwest, NSW?
Visa lawyers in Norwest, NSW generally charge between $250 and $450 per hour. These hourly rates fluctuate based on the practitioner's expertise, firm reputation, and location within the area, though your total legal costs ultimately depend on how much time your particular matter requires. Straightforward visa applications or document preparation typically need fewer billable hours and therefore cost less overall. More involved matters such as visa refusal appeals or complex partner visa applications with extensive documentation often demand considerably more preparation time. Cases requiring tribunal appearances or addressing character issues can involve substantial research and advocacy work, pushing costs toward the higher end of the fee spectrum. Actual fees vary depending on the lawyer and the circumstances of the matter.

What documents do I need for a Visas lawyer in Norwest, NSW?
For a visa lawyer in Norwest, NSW, it can help to have your current passport, any previous visa grants or refusals, and employment documentation such as contracts or job offers if available. You may be asked to provide educational qualifications, financial statements, or sponsorship letters depending on your visa type. If family members are included in your application, their identification documents and relationship certificates could prove useful. Only a lawyer can confirm what documents are required for your situation. Some Australia Post offices offer services like certified copies, photo ID, or printing.
